Overview of Tetramethylammonium Hydroxide Types

Tetramethylammonium Hydroxide (TMAH) solutions are crucial in various industries, primarily due to their effectiveness as a strong base and etching agent. The market for TMAH in the Global can be segmented into various types based on concentration and application. The most common types include 25% TMAH solution, 12.5% TMAH solution, and 2.5% TMAH solution. Each type serves specific purposes, catering to the needs of different sectors such as semiconductor manufacturing, pharmaceuticals, and cleaning applications. Understanding these types helps businesses and researchers identify the most suitable solution for their specific requirements.

25% TMAH Solution

The 25% TMAH solution is one of the most widely used types in the Global market. This concentrated form is primarily utilized in the semiconductor industry for photoresist removal and as a developer in photolithography processes. Its high reactivity and efficiency make it indispensable for achieving precise microfabrication results. Additionally, the 25% solution is favored for its ability to deliver consistent performance in various manufacturing environments. Companies investing in advanced semiconductor technologies often rely on this concentration to maintain product quality and production efficiency, thereby driving demand in the market.

12.5% TMAH Solution

The 12.5% TMAH solution serves as an intermediate concentration, balancing efficacy and safety for various applications. This type is particularly popular in both semiconductor manufacturing and cleaning processes, where moderate strength is required. Its versatility allows for effective use in etching and as a developer while reducing risks associated with handling highly concentrated solutions. Industries looking for reliable performance without the potential hazards of higher concentrations often opt for the 12.5% solution. The growing trend toward safer industrial practices has increased the appeal of this particular TMAH concentration in the U.S. market.

2.5% TMAH Solution

The 2.5% TMAH solution is designed for applications requiring a lower concentration while maintaining adequate performance. This type is increasingly utilized in the pharmaceutical and biomedical sectors, where the need for lower toxicity and safer handling procedures is paramount. The reduced concentration allows for effective cleaning and etching while minimizing environmental impact and health risks. As regulations around chemical safety continue to evolve, the demand for 2.5% TMAH solutions is expected to grow. Companies focusing on sustainable practices are more inclined to adopt this type, further influencing market dynamics.

What is tetramethylammonium hydroxide solution?

Tetramethylammonium hydroxide solution is a quaternary ammonium salt that is used as a strong base in various chemical processes.
